Road modernisation projects continue in Pitești and Negomir, Romania

Mayor Cristian Gentea of Pitești said that modernising the city’s streets remains a top priority, but the work will only begin after the water and sewage networks are upgraded. He outlined plans to refurbish eleven streets in 2024, including Bulevardul Petrochimiștilor, Frații Golești and Nicolae Dobrin, pledging full asphalt paving and new sidewalks.

In the rural commune of Negomir, Mayor Tudor Oiță announced the completion of road upgrades in three villages—Raci, Condeiești and Artanu—under the national Anghel Saligny Investment Programme, which targets the modernisation of 38 local roads. The next steps involve installing road markings and traffic signs, while other projects such as a photovoltaic park and school renovations are also under way.
